Output 4c604121c6ee117a4de60b5b1910bb942d9915d09425854b36fdbc928e71f4d4:3

value
20037335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b61d8f4a63fb5b8dde72a88829fc5b39aeee0c OP_EQUAL
address
3LzSfdB5812RLQLXEJWFfKBVm6ZCe65jhj
transaction
4c604121c6ee117a4de60b5b1910bb942d9915d09425854b36fdbc928e71f4d4
confirmations
410341
spent
true